NEET-UG 2026 Re-Exam Admit Cards Released by NTA
The National Testing Agency (NTA) has officially released the NEET-UG 2026 re-examination admit cards for candidates appearing in the upcoming medical entrance test. Students can now download their hall tickets from the official NEET portal by logging into their candidate accounts. The re-examination is scheduled to be held on June 21, 2026, and candidates must carry the newly issued admit card to the examination centre.
NTA has clarified that the admit card issued for the earlier cancelled exam will not be valid for the re-examination. Candidates are advised to download the fresh hall ticket immediately and verify all details carefully.

Where to Download NEET-UG 2026 Re-Exam Admit Card
Candidates can download the admit card from the official NEET website:
Students will need the following login credentials:
- Application Number
- Password or Date of Birth
- Security Captcha Code
The admit card contains important information such as exam centre details, reporting time, candidate photograph, roll number, and exam-day instructions.
How to Download NEET-UG 2026 Re-Exam Admit Card
Follow these simple steps to download your hall ticket:
Step 1
Visit the official website: neet.nta.nic.in
Step 2
Click on “Admit Card for NEET (UG) – 2026 Re-Examination” under the candidate activity section.
Step 3
Enter your:
- Application Number
- Password/Date of Birth
- Security Pin
Step 4
Click on Submit
Step 5
Your admit card will appear on the screen. Download and take multiple printouts for future use.
NEET-UG 2026 Re-Exam Date and Timing
The NEET-UG 2026 re-examination will be conducted on:
Date: June 21, 2026
Time: 2:00 PM to 5:15 PM
Candidates are advised to reach their centres early as reporting times and entry deadlines will be strictly followed. Security checks are expected to be tighter this year.
Important Documents to Carry
Candidates must bring:
- Printed copy of the new NEET-UG 2026 re-exam admit card
- Valid photo ID proof (Aadhaar, PAN, Passport, Driving Licence, etc.)
- Passport-size photograph matching application form details
Without these documents, entry to the exam centre may be denied.
Important Instructions for Students
NTA has advised candidates to:
- Verify details on the admit card immediately
- Reach the exam centre before reporting time
- Avoid carrying prohibited electronic items
- Follow all exam-day instructions carefully
- Use only the official NTA website for updates
Students should avoid relying on unofficial websites or social media rumours regarding examination changes.
